Web9 sep. 2024 · According to James Heard in his book Paint Like Monet, analysis of Monet's paintings show Monet used these nine colors: Lead white (modern equivalent = titanium … Web7 jul. 2024 · Monet would paint on very pale gray, very light yellow, or white canvases and then paint with very opaque colors. Close up studies show that Monet used colors straight from the tube, or mixed the paints on the canvas. He also used thin, broken layers of paint, allowing lower layers of color to pass through.

Monet confined himself to painting with just nine colors, according to artist and art critic James Heard. These colors were lead white, madder red, vermilion, french ultramarine, black ivory, cadmium yellow, chrome yellow, viridian, and emerald green.
